scat rods..
who out there is running Scat connecting rods? i am going to be building a motor soon for my truck and i found them for a pretty decent price.
wanna know who is running them and if anyone has had any problems with them... this is going to be a budget build 370

They have a pretty good rep for a lower-cost forged rod. I have read from a couple of builders that say they are exactly (as in the same factory) as a couple of the major brands "entry level" rods.

they are the same as eagle, probe, and a few other no name brands. they are an overseas forged rod that seems to hold alot of power. as long as they are the h beam rods they will hold the power...700+hp. I have done a lot of research on the subject and this is what I have came up with. scat does finish machine their rods better than the other brands though. pm me if you need more info on what I found.
